  • Name: Abernethy, John
  • Gender: Male
  • Birth Date: 3  April  1764
  • Death Date: 28  April  1831
  • Occupation: Surgeon and Lecturer

John Abernethy (1764-1831) was in 1813 the assistant surgeon at St. Bartholomew’s Hospital, London. He was an enormously popular lecturer.
